Why Time Control Matters in Modern Energy Storage

Imagine your battery automatically charging during off-peak hours when electricity costs $0.08/kWh, then discharging during peak periods when rates jump to $0.28/kWh. That's the magic of time-controlled switch energy storage batteries – smart systems that optimize energy usage through automated scheduling.

The Technology Behind the Timer

Modern systems combine three core components:

  1. Advanced battery management systems (BMS)
  2. AI-powered load prediction algorithms
  3. Grid-responsive switching mechanisms

Think of it like a traffic light for your energy flow – automatically directing power where and when it's needed most.

FAQ: Time-Controlled Energy Storage

How long do these systems typically last?

Most industrial-grade systems operate efficiently for 8-12 years with proper maintenance.

Can existing batteries be upgraded?

Yes! About 60% of installations involve retrofitting existing storage systems with smart controllers.
